What is Claude Opus 4.7
Claude Opus 4.7 is an advanced AI model designed for high-level reasoning, extended context processing, and multi-domain applications. It builds upon earlier versions with improvements in accuracy, safety, and performance.
Key characteristics include:
Advanced reasoning and analytical capabilities
Long-context understanding
Enhanced coding and technical skills
Improved alignment with human intent
Reduced hallucination rates
Unlike earlier AI models that primarily focused on generating text, Claude Opus 4.7 emphasizes structured problem-solving and real-world applicability.
